Choosing a Kids Bunkbed

A bunk bed for kids is a wise investment that your kids will appreciate for many years to come. It can also free up space, provide your children with a good night's rest and aid in organizing their bedroom.

Ladders and stairs can both help your children climb to the top bunk, but ladders are smaller and are generally less expensive.

Safety

A kids bunkbed is a great solution to save space in your child's room but safety should always come first. Before you even consider buying a bunk bed for your children be sure it is compliant with all safety standards and has undergone any required certifications. This will give your peace of mind knowing that your children are safe in their place.

Also, make sure that the bunk bed you're thinking of buying is sturdy and constructed from high-quality materials. It must be securely fixed to the wall or floor and should not wobble when someone stands on it. To avoid injuries be sure that the ladder is securely attached and positioned at a proper angle. It's important for children to be taught how to properly use a ladder and to discourage rough play on beds.

When putting the bunk bed in its place in your home, make sure to keep it away from any items that could be a danger to your children, like blinds (especially their cords), windows, ceiling fans and lighting fixtures. Also, avoid placing it too close to a wall since this can create a gap between which your children can be trapped, which is dangerous.

You should also place the bunk beds in a corner to stop accidental falls. Additionally, you should regularly examine the bunk bed for any loose connections or screws, and ensure that they're secured correctly.

After you've bought your bunk bed it's a good idea to review the instructions of the manufacturer carefully and follow them as strictly as you can. It is also important to regularly go over the rules with your kids and remind them that the rules are in place to protect them. This will help prevent them from forgetting the rules or getting slack about observing the rules. It's also an excellent idea to go over the rules with your children when they host a sleepover with friends and this will aid them in recognizing that bunk beds are for sleeping and not for games.

Space Saving

With one bed stacked above the other the bunk beds make it possible for children to share a room, while occupying less floor space. That's a major benefit for homes with tight space, or for parents who are planning to have their children share their bedroom.

You can choose from a range of styles, including full over twin and full over queen. You can also choose the one that has a trundle for guests who want to stay over. Bunk beds can also be constructed in L-shaped models for rooms with limited space.

A bunk bed for kids can assist in creating floor space that can be used for hobbies, homework and other activities. Children can easily reach their table or desk to study or do their homework. This makes them more likely stay focused and engaged with their schoolwork. Bunk beds are a great option for families who homeschool.

Choose a low-profile bunkbed for your child if they are younger. They might have difficulty climbing up and down the bed without harming themselves. Keep the top bunk bed away from your child's reach until they are old enough to be able safely use it, says an pediatrician from Nationwide Children's Hospital.

Comfort

For many children, bunk beds are an exciting and fun addition to their bedroom decor. Bunk beds are the ideal solution for small spaces, since they can accommodate two or more children in the same space without taking up a lot of wall or floor space. Comfort is just as important as safety and function when it comes to choosing a bunk bed for your kids.

Some bunk bed designs incorporate specific features that can enhance your children's sleep experience. For example a loft bed that has stairs has built-in storage which makes it easy for kids bunk beds for sale to organize their belongings and keep their rooms neat and tidy. Other bunk beds feature reading lights and alarm clocks, which are ideal for older children who frequently have trouble getting up in the morning. Other bunk beds have futons which can be used as a seating area during the day, and later transformed into the bed at night.

You may want to consider a customized bunk bed design depending on your children's needs. You can even find bunk beds that let you alter the ladder's configuration and add under-bed trundles for sleepovers. These customization options allow you to create a bunk bed for your child that meets their specific needs and can change as they develop.

If you are buying a bunk bed for your kids, make sure it is in compliance with all quality and safety standards. This includes having it tested independently by a third party, and having sturdy guardrails on the top bunk. You should also consider a bed with a spacious lower bunk to ensure that your children have ample space to sleep, study, and play.

Consider comparing and shop for different bunk beds that match your child's taste and style. For kids who like a more traditional design for their bedroom, a bed made of wood with a classic staircase is a good option. Bunk beds with modern designs are great for modern kids' bedrooms. They come in a variety of colors that can be a perfect match for any design.

Style

If you're considering adding a bunk bed with stairs or an entire loft system to your kids' bedroom think about the a variety of designs of finishes, configurations and designs available. From the classic twin over full to twin over queen and many other options, you'll find the perfect bunk for your family. If your room is low on ceilings, you should choose the lower bunk. This will give you more space under the bed to store things tables, storage, or even lounge furniture.

Kids love to play in their bunk beds. To help to encourage this, choose an area that is themed to match their interests or passions. A pirate-inspired room by Lucy Harris Studio would be perfect for young sailors, while a baseball themed layout by Creative Decor By Rhonda would be an honor to their favourite sport.

There are many ladders that are unsafe for children to climb on, so make sure the design of the ladder or staircase has wide and non-slip steps that are securely attached to the bunk frame. You can pick a custom bunk beds for kids bed for children with a built-in staircase that doubles as a storage drawer in order to maximize efficiency and keep the area beneath the beds clear of clutter.

Bunk beds with desks are perfect for teens and tweens who prefer to work in the comfort of their beds rather than at the desk. They're also a great choice for rooms with a limited space, as well as for balancing demands of multiple children in one room.

A loft with a desk, chair, and storage drawers is a great way for the space to be designed for relaxation and productivity. This kind of bunk bed eliminates separate study furniture and is a great choice for college students and children who have to be able to balance work and play. Some lofts come with a built-in desk that integrates with the stairs to create a seamless look and some are spacious enough to accommodate a standalone study area or sleeping nook.
